Ruby is a gem found within the Underground and Cavern layers of a world. They are obtained by breaking special blocks that have noticeable red gemstones embedded in it. They can also be extracted from Silt, Slush, or Desert Fossil by putting them in an Extractinator. Rarely, Rubies can be found in bulk in its own Gemstone Cave mini biome, or in one that contains all of the other gems as well ....

On May 31, 2023, Reddit announced they were raising the price to make calls to their API from being free to a level that will kill every third ...Acorns are a type of Seed used to plant Trees. Acorns can be planted on regular green grass, Hallow grass, Corrupted grass, Crimson grass, Jungle grass, Sand or Snow, where they will create saplings that will grow into Trees, under the right conditions. Acorns are randomly dropped when cutting down or shaking trees, and can also be purchased from the Dryad for 10. Jungle Trees do not normally ...
